Organizations around the world have lost their way. It’s time to get back to basics and focus on what really drives people and performance. In chasing talent, organizations have turned employee experience into an entitlement culture – lavishing perks without accountability, lowering standards in the name of empathy, and confusing short-term fixes with long-term solutions. The result? Performance suffers, leaders are scared to lead, and culture drifts. The 8 Laws of Employee Experience is a reset, a new framework to build a future-ready organization in an AI driven world. Best-selling author and professionally trained futurist Jacob Morgan shows that employee experience must return to its core: a value exchange where employees contribute, grow, and lead, and where organizations enable them to thrive. Based on over 100 CHRO interviews at companies like Verizon, Delta, Hilton, IBM,and LVMH, Morgan lays out eight unshakeable laws that form the new operating system for the future of work. This book isn’t just about where we are today – it’s about where employee experience is going over the next decade, and how leaders can design the future instead of being dragged into it. After reading this book you’ll learn how to: Separate signal from noise in an era of trend-chasing with the STEEPLE methodologyDiscover the eight laws required to build a future-ready organization and how to implement themUse futurist frameworks like the Cone of Possibilities to map out multiple employee experience scenariosConduct a future-ready audit to see where your company stands today and where it must go nextExplore the five potential futures of employee experience and how to steer your organization towards the right oneChallenge the myth that employee experience is about making people happy Combining insights from CHROs who are collectively leading millions of people around the world with a futurist framework, The 8 Laws of Employee Experience: How to Build a Future-Ready Organization offers a blueprint to design organizations that don’t just adapt to the future but build it. You’ll see what works, what fails, and what the future demands.
